    Black & Veatch has a Waste to Energy project in Northwich, U.K. We are seeking a Heavy Lift and Crane Coordinator Supervisor who will be responsible for the day-to-day functions as the appointed person to review, approve, and coordinate all crane rigging and lifting operations at site. You will also provide subcontractor supervisors with information and technical direction required to complete the project safety, timely and in a quality manner; ensure schedule and project expectations are clearly defined to the Subcontractors; ensure schedule requirements are communicated to all levels of craft discipline and/or Supervision; coordinate interpretation of technical requirements; provide technical data and information, as required, to subcontractor supervision or Construction Engineers; and ensure compliance by subcontractor workforce to all standards, procedures and contractual commitments within the bounds of all applicable policies. You will also have the ability and expertise to stand in for the construction manager during absence from site if requested; have the ability to comprehend overall project schedule with regards to requirements of other disciplines or subcontractors requirements; and may have responsibility for safety and quality requirements on site if required.

    Preferred Qualifications

    • Experience of planning and controlling lifting operations required in:
      • Tower Crane
      • Mobile and Crawler Cranes
      • MEWPS
      • Lifting with excavators - 180 and 360
      • Lorry loaders
      • Compact cranes
      • Telehandlers - on folks and suspended loads
      • Manual Mechanical lifting i.e. chain-blocks, overhead gantries, hoists, etc.
      • Slinging and Rigging activities
      • Daily coordination of the al lifts onsite
      • Manage/coordinate lifts for both free issue tower cranes and the free issue mobile cranes
      • Act as the appointed person for all lifting operations onsite by reviewing and approving all lifts
    • CPCS A 61 - Crane Appointed Person (Lifting Operations)
    • CPCS A 62 - Crane Supervisor
    • CPCS A 40 - Slinger Banksman
    • Ability to demonstrate a thorough understanding of current industry lifting practices
    • CPCS A 61 (competent) with a diverse project portfolio and equipment used
    • Experience must include on-site management and supervision of lifting operations
